(ORAL) This is a petition filed under Section 438 of the Code of Criminal Procedure for grant of concession of pre-arrest bail to the petitioners in case FIR No.54 dated 23.05.2014 registered at Police Station Amloh, District Fatehgarh Sahib, under Sections 406, 420, 120-B of the Indian Penal Code.
Heard learned counsel for the parties.
On 17.06.2014 following order was passed by a Coordinate Bench of this Court: “Prayer in this petition is for grant of anticipatory bail to the petitioneRs.Balwinder Singh Kumar Parveen 2014.08.02 15:46 I attest to the accuracy and integrity of this document CRM-M-20684 of 2014 -2- and Harpreet Kaur, who have been booked for having committed the offences punishable under Sections 120-B, 406 and 420, IPC, in a case arising out of FIR No.54, dated 23.5.2014, registered at Police Station, Amloh, District Fatehgarh Sahib.
Learned counsel contends that even if the whole case of the prosecution is taken at its face value, then also the ingredients of the offences for which the petitioners have been booked, are not attracted.
He further contends that a dispute of civil nature has been given the colour of a criminal case.
Notice of motion for 1.8.2014.
Meantime, in the event of their arrest, the petitioners shall be released on ad-interim bail, subject to furnishing of personal bonds by each one of them in the sum of `25,000/- with one surety in the like amount, to the satisfaction of the Arresting Officer.
The petitioners shall continue to join the investigation as and when required to do so and abide by all the conditions laid down under Section 438(2).Cr.P.C.”

Learned counsel for the petitioners has filed compromise which has been effected between the petitioners and complainant.
The compromise is taken on record.
On instructions from the investigating officer, learned State counsel informs that petitioners have joined the investigation and compromise has been effected between the parties.
Having considered the facts and circumstances of the case, Kumar Parveen 2014.08.02 15:46 I attest to the accuracy and integrity of this document CRM-M-20684 of 2014 -3- the order dated 17.06.2014 is made absolute.
Petition disposed of accordingly.
